On my in-dash dvd, if it's grounded when the system gets power it locks out as if it was in-motion, you have to then release the e-brake/unground it, and then re-apply to be able to watch it.

There are a few ways depending on your model, the most common way is to get a relay that will ground the brake 10 seconds after receiving power to the unit. Or you could install a switch in-dash to become a 'virtual' brake, when you flip it on, it does the same as hitting the brake.

If you have a nav system as mentioned above, there's a company that sells through amazon based out of Canada that sells bypass kits that include firmware / software manipulations for nav systems, especially the pioneer units.
